This video details the MK12 Drill, a challenging shooting exercise led by Dom Raso, a former Navy SEAL. The drill emphasizes accuracy, speed, and tactical transitions under pressure, utilizing a Daniel Defense MK12 rifle and Nightforce optics. It covers shooting from standing and prone positions at 100 and 50 yards, incorporating magazine changes and movement, with penalties for missed shots. Raso also shares insights on realistic training and threat simulation.

What are the key components of the MK12 Drill?

The drill includes shooting 5 shots standing and 5 shots prone at 100 yards, followed by a sprint and magazine change to the 50-yard line for another set of standing and prone shots, concluding with a headshot. Misses incur a 10-second penalty.

What equipment is used in the MK12 Drill?

The drill features a Daniel Defense MK12 rifle, a Nightforce 2.5-10x24 NXS scope, and an SNS Precision plate carrier. Realistic silhouette targets are also used.
